Agartala, 27th May 2025: The Tripura Board of Joint Entrance Examination (TBJEE) 2025 results were officially announced by the Tripura Joint Entrance Board in a press conference earlier today.
This year, a total of 5,296 candidates appeared for the exam across 15 centers in the state with 2,511 boys and 2,785 girls among the examinees. According to officials, 644 students applied for the PCM group (Physics, Chemistry, Mathematics), 3,048 for the PCB group (Physics, Chemistry, Biology), and 1,604 opted for both groups. West Tripura district hosted the largest number of exam centers with eight locations, while each of the remaining districts had one exam center each.
In the PCM group, Deepjoy Das (Roll No. 0137) secured the first position, followed by Trishnarata Das (Roll No. 2667) in second place and Arnab Nath (Roll No. 0298) in third. Meanwhile, in the PCB group, Ananya Debnath (Roll No. 1152) claimed the top rank with Saptadeep Pal (Roll No. 2244) in second place and Debaprasad Saha (Roll No. 1819) in third.
